How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Argos?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Argos Studio Apartments | $1,160 | $725 | $1,705 |
Argos 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,286 | $649 | $2,357 |
Argos 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,689 | $750 | $3,018 |
Argos 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,940 | $1,050 | $3,814 |
Argos 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,660 | $1,560 | $1,710 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
